A hydraulic pipe bending machine is usually chosen for sturdy applications since it provides significant force and control. Hydraulic systems can dealing with thicker-walled pipelines and larger diameters that would certainly be impossible or tough to flex by hand or with lighter tools. The hydraulic mechanism supplies smooth and powerful movement, making it appropriate for workshops that require dependable bending performance across a series of materials. Among the greatest benefits of a hydraulic pipe bending machine is the balance it provides in between toughness and price. Compared with advanced automated systems, it can be a useful option for organizations that need robust bending ability without a major financial investment completely electronic automation. Operators can generally accomplish trusted repeatability, specifically when the machine consists of flexible passes away and angle setups that aid keep uniformity throughout numerous items.
For companies that need also greater precision and efficiency, a CNC pipe bending machine stands for a major action onward. CNC, or computer system numerical control, allows the bending process to be configured with specific requirements, reducing the need for hands-on modification and boosting repeatability from one component to the following. With a CNC pipe bending machine, users can input bend angles, radii, rotations, and sequences into an electronic user interface, which after that regulates the machine's activities with a high degree of accuracy.
An automatic pipe bending machine takes performance an action additionally by simplifying the bending procedure as high as feasible. Relying on the arrangement, automatic systems can feed the pipe, setting it, flex it, and often even cut or discharge it with very little human intervention. This level of automation is highly valuable in large operations where uniformity, labor, and rate financial savings are top priorities. Automatic pipe bending machine systems are usually incorporated right into production lines, allowing manufacturers to meet requiring timetables and huge order amounts while preserving uniform product quality. Because the machine manages recurring jobs with accuracy, it assists and reduces fatigue-related mistakes guarantee that each finished bend matches the needed specifications. In competitive sectors, this can equate right into lower operating prices and stronger manufacturing capacity, providing businesses a side in both time and high quality.
The option between a pipe bender, hydraulic pipe bending machine, CNC pipe bending machine, and automatic pipe bending machine depends upon numerous variables, consisting of manufacturing quantity, product kind, bend intricacy, and budget. A smaller workshop may take advantage of a handbook or semi-automatic pipe bender that is basic to preserve and run, particularly if it handles a wide array of one-off projects. A larger facility, on the other hand, might need the power and consistency of a hydraulic pipe bending machine for structural work or the sophistication of a CNC pipe bending machine for high-precision components. Automatic pipe bending machine versions are excellent for procedures where repeatability and outcome speed matter greater than manual adaptability. An additional crucial consideration is the quality of the ended up bend. Improperly performed bending can damage a pipe, minimize flow performance, or produce visual issues that make the item unsuitable for specialist use. A reputable pipe bending machine assists prevent these problems by controlling the bend span and supporting the pipe during the creating process. Correct tooling is additionally vital, because the die size, stress setting, and clamp setup all affect the result. When the pipe is effectively supported, the product is less likely to collapse or ovalize. This is particularly important in applications including liquid transportation, where internal diameter and smoothness can impact efficiency. Knowledgeable drivers understand that a quality bend is not just regarding accomplishing the ideal angle; it is concerning maintaining the feature and longevity of the component.
Maintenance and machine configuration also play a major function in the efficiency of any pipe bender or tube bender. Keeping the bending surface areas clean and correctly oiled lowers wear and avoids flaws in the pipe product.
